Share Repurchase Program
In July 2024, our board of directors authorized the New Repurchase Program, to repurchase ordinary shares having an aggregate purchase price of $500.0 million, exclusive of any brokerage commissions. Under the New Repurchase Program, which has no expiration date, we may repurchase ordinary shares from time to time by any methods and/or structures permitted by applicable law. The timing and amount of repurchases will depend on a variety of factors, including the price of our ordinary shares, alternative investment opportunities, restrictions under the Amended Credit Agreement and the indenture for our Secured Notes, corporate and regulatory requirements and market conditions. The New Repurchase Program may be modified, suspended or discontinued at any time without our prior notice. The New Repurchase Program replaces and supersedes the Old Repurchase Program, a share repurchase program to repurchase ordinary shares having an aggregate purchase price of $1.5 billion, exclusive of any brokerage commissions. During the three months ended March 31, 2025 and 2024, no shares were repurchased. As of March 31, 2025, the remaining amount authorized for repurchases under the New Repurchase Program was $350.0 million, exclusive of any brokerage commissions.
Accumulated Other Comprehensive Loss
The components of accumulated other comprehensive loss as of March 31, 2025 and December 31, 2024 were as follows (in thousands):

Balance at December 31, 2024$740 $(948,407)$(947,667)
Other comprehensive income (loss) before reclassifications(443)162,896 162,453 
Amounts reclassified from accumulated other comprehensive loss(396)— (396)
Other comprehensive income (loss), net(839)162,896 162,057 
Balance at March 31, 2025$(99)$(785,511)$(785,610)
During the three months ended March 31, 2025, other comprehensive income primarily reflects foreign currency translation adjustments, primarily due to the strengthening of the sterling and the euro against the U.S. dollar.
